引言:
本文围绕TPWallet账户登录展开全方位探讨,涵盖安全补丁策略、合约维护流程、专家评判视角、全球化智能支付体系构建、多功能数字平台设计以及先进智能合约模式与治理建议,目标是为产品经理、开发者和安全工程师提供可执行的参考。
一、账户登录核心威胁与防护要点
1) 威胁面:私钥泄露、钓鱼、会话劫持、侧信道、社交工程、恶意第三方浏览器扩展、恶意移动应用。
2) 防护原则:最小权限、不可变审计、可恢复性。对登录流程应采用分层防御:种子/私钥保管、设备绑定、二次认证、风险评估与行为分析。
3) 建议实现:硬件钱包与安全元件(TEE/SE)优先;助记词分段加密存储或社会恢复机制;支持Passphrase与多重签名作为高价值账户选项。
二、安全补丁与快速响应机制
1) 补丁生命周期:漏洞发现→风险评估→回滚/补丁开发→内外部测试→灰度发布→全面上线→事后复盘。
2) 自动化支持:CI/CD与可回滚部署、自动化回归测试、合约模拟回放、合约安全测试套件(静态、符号执行、模糊测试)。
3) 紧急补丁策略:采用代理合约(Proxy)和可升级的治理路径以支持必要修复,同时在设计上限制升级权限并引入多签与时间锁。
三、合约维护与版本管理
1) 可升级模式对比:Transparent Proxy、UUPS、Beacon等,应依据复杂性与权限边界选择。
2) 维护实践:模块化合约、明确接口、向后兼容、事件与版本标签。建立合约发布流水线并记录完整变更日志与ABI快照。
3) 回退与补救:设计补救合约、熔断器、权限降级方案,确保紧急情况下可以限制风险暴露。
四、专家评判与第三方审计
1) 审计流程:白盒审计、动态测试、收益模型与逻辑审查、面向攻击者的红队演练。
2) 定量评估指标:代码覆盖率、已知危险模式数量、外部依赖风险、治理中心化评分、补丁平均响应时间(MTTR)。
3) 治理透明性:公开审计报告、补丁记录、赏金计划与漏洞披露通道。
五、全球化智能支付系统实践
1) 跨链与合规:跨链网关、桥的风险缓解(多签共识、延时提现)、区域合规与KYC/AML整合、隐私保护(零知识证明、可选择披露)。
2) 支付可用性:多货币结算、即时汇率与清算机制、离线与低带宽支持、SDK本地化与多语言支持。
3) 风险与监管适应:建立交易监控、制裁名单过滤、可审计但隐私保护的交易流水。
六、多功能数字平台设计要点
1) 模块化服务:钱包、兑换、贷款、支付网关、资产管理、身份服务(DID)。
2) 用户体验:简单登录路径、可视化风险提示、逐步认证(按需提升权限)。

3) 扩展能力:开放API、插件市场、安全沙箱、企业与个人差异化功能。
七、先进智能合约与治理建议
1) 合约设计:形式化规范、断言与防御式编程、可升级但受限的治理。

2) 治理框架:多签+时间锁+社区治理提案、分层权限。
3) 持续合规与审计:定期重审、事件响应演练、漏洞赏金常态化。
结论与行动清单:
- 建立从开发到运维的全生命周期安全流程;
- 采用分层登录与多因素认证并支持硬件安全;
- 使用可升级合约模式但限制升级权限并保留审计可追溯性;
- 建立自动化补丁流水线与灰度发布机制;
- 将审计、红队、赏金计划常态化并公开透明;
- 在全球支付中权衡便利性与合规性,引入隐私保护技术。
通过上述实践,TPWallet可以在保证用户便利性的前提下,提升账户登录与合约维护的整体安全性与可持续运维能力。
评论
CryptoCat
很全面的分析,特别赞同代理合约+多签时间锁的做法。
王小云
关于助记词分段存储能否展开更多实现细节?期待后续文章。
Neo
把审计和自动化CI/CD结合的建议很实用,能降低MTTR。
安全研究员_陈
建议在风险评估中增加对第三方桥的持续监控指标。
Luna
从全球支付和合规角度写得很有高度,特别是零知识证明的应用场景。